引言

数字信号处理器(Digital Signal Processor,DSP)是一种专门为数字信号处理任务而设计的微处理器。自20世纪70年代问世以来,DSP技术已经经历了数十年的发展,广泛应用于通信、音频处理、视频处理、图像处理等领域。本文将深入解析DSP芯片的核心技术,并探讨其未来的发展趋势。

DSP芯片的核心技术

1. 算术运算单元(Arithmetic Logic Unit,ALU)

DSP芯片的核心是ALU,负责执行各种算术运算和逻辑运算。与传统CPU相比,DSP的ALU设计更加注重处理速度和精度,以满足数字信号处理的实时性要求。

2. 存储器架构

DSP芯片的存储器架构通常包括以下几种:

  • 程序存储器:用于存储DSP芯片运行的程序代码。
  • 数据存储器:用于存储程序运行过程中需要处理的数据。
  • I/O存储器:用于与外部设备进行数据交换。

3. 乘法器/除法器(Multiplier/Divider,MD)

在数字信号处理中,乘法运算是一个关键操作。DSP芯片通常配备有专门的乘法器/除法器,以加速乘法运算过程。

4. 指令集和流水线技术

DSP芯片的指令集通常针对数字信号处理任务进行了优化,以提高运算效率。此外,流水线技术也被广泛应用于DSP芯片设计中,以实现指令的高效执行。

DSP芯片的未来发展趋势

1. 高性能计算

随着数字信号处理领域的不断拓展,对DSP芯片的性能要求越来越高。未来,DSP芯片将朝着更高性能的方向发展,以满足更复杂的应用需求。

2. 低功耗设计

在移动设备等领域,低功耗成为了一个重要的设计目标。未来,DSP芯片将更加注重低功耗设计,以延长设备的使用寿命。

3. 硬件加速

随着深度学习、人工智能等领域的兴起,DSP芯片在硬件加速方面的应用越来越广泛。未来,DSP芯片将更多地融入这些领域,以提供更强大的计算能力。

4. 模块化设计

为了适应多样化的应用需求,DSP芯片的设计将更加注重模块化。通过模块化设计,用户可以根据自己的需求选择合适的模块,从而提高系统的灵活性和可扩展性。

总结

DSP芯片作为一种高性能、低功耗的处理器,在数字信号处理领域发挥着重要作用。随着技术的不断发展,DSP芯片将朝着更高性能、更低功耗、更灵活的方向发展。未来,DSP芯片将在更多领域发挥重要作用,为我们的生活带来更多便利。